diff options
author | kim <kim> | 2000-10-13 18:16:00 +0000 |
---|---|---|
committer | kim <kim> | 2000-10-13 18:16:00 +0000 |
commit | 7bce83ab4fc0e937d550c0492464f6ce05a05bf4 (patch) | |
tree | 35f02708694add017210d71083e1c5993d4dd72a /net/ucd-snmp | |
parent | 2dc1b31647249ac10c8999c35fac44f1358aeae7 (diff) | |
download | pkgsrc-7bce83ab4fc0e937d550c0492464f6ce05a05bf4.tar.gz |
Add a startup script.
Diffstat (limited to 'net/ucd-snmp')
-rw-r--r-- | net/ucd-snmp/Makefile | 7 | ||||
-rw-r--r-- | net/ucd-snmp/files/snmpd.sh | 13 | ||||
-rw-r--r-- | net/ucd-snmp/pkg/PLIST | 3 |
3 files changed, 21 insertions, 2 deletions
diff --git a/net/ucd-snmp/Makefile b/net/ucd-snmp/Makefile index 81bfaf9465b..12b38b186bf 100644 --- a/net/ucd-snmp/Makefile +++ b/net/ucd-snmp/Makefile @@ -1,4 +1,4 @@ -# $NetBSD: Makefile,v 1.21 2000/10/13 17:55:35 kim Exp $ +# $NetBSD: Makefile,v 1.22 2000/10/13 18:16:00 kim Exp $ # FreeBSD Id: Makefile,v 1.18 1998/04/06 20:50:31 andreas Exp # @@ -44,10 +44,15 @@ post-extract: pre-configure: @(cd ${WRKSRC} && autoreconf) +post-build: + @${SED} -e 's,@PREFIX@,${PREFIX},' \ + < ${FILESDIR}/snmpd.sh > ${WRKDIR}/snmpd.sh + post-install: @${MKDIR} ${PREFIX}/share/examples/ucd-snmp ${INSTALL_DATA} ${WRKSRC}/EXAMPLE.conf ${PREFIX}/share/examples/ucd-snmp ${INSTALL_DATA_DIR} ${PREFIX}/lib/snmp/dlmod + ${INSTALL_SCRIPT} ${WRKDIR}/snmpd.sh ${PREFIX}/etc/rc.d .if (${OPSYS} == "NetBSD") CFLAGS+= -Dnetbsd1 diff --git a/net/ucd-snmp/files/snmpd.sh b/net/ucd-snmp/files/snmpd.sh new file mode 100644 index 00000000000..b9f32265c30 --- /dev/null +++ b/net/ucd-snmp/files/snmpd.sh @@ -0,0 +1,13 @@ +#!/bin/sh +# $NetBSD: snmpd.sh,v 1.1 2000/10/13 18:16:00 kim Exp $ + +if [ -f /etc/snmp/snmpd.conf ] +then + SNMPD_CFG="-c /etc/snmp/snmpd.conf" +fi + +if [ -x @PREFIX@/sbin/snmpd ] +then + echo -n ' snmpd' + @PREFIX@/sbin/snmpd -s -P /var/run/snmpd.pid -A -l /dev/null ${SNMPD_CFG} +fi diff --git a/net/ucd-snmp/pkg/PLIST b/net/ucd-snmp/pkg/PLIST index 7dbaeb1ff89..7aff4af3ebf 100644 --- a/net/ucd-snmp/pkg/PLIST +++ b/net/ucd-snmp/pkg/PLIST @@ -1,4 +1,4 @@ -@comment $NetBSD: PLIST,v 1.8 2000/10/13 17:55:36 kim Exp $ +@comment $NetBSD: PLIST,v 1.9 2000/10/13 18:16:01 kim Exp $ bin/encode_keychange bin/snmpbulkget bin/snmpbulkwalk @@ -17,6 +17,7 @@ bin/snmptrap bin/snmpusm bin/snmpwalk bin/tkmib +etc/rc.d/snmpd.sh include/ucd-snmp/agent_read_config.h include/ucd-snmp/agent_registry.h include/ucd-snmp/agent_trap.h |